Leveraging Regulation A+ for Successful Fundraising

Regulation A+, also known as A+ Tier, presents a unique pathway for companies to raise capital. By complying with the specific guidelines of this regulation, businesses can solicit investments from both verified and non-accredited investors. One key advantage of Regulation A+ is its ability to foster significant resources, allowing companies to grow their operations, develop new products, or integrate other businesses.

The system involves filing a comprehensive offering circular with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). This filing provides detailed information about the company's structure, financial performance, and future goals. Once reviewed by the SEC, the company can then sell its securities to the public.

Regulation A+ also offers openness by requiring companies to report substantial facts about their business. This facilitates investor confidence, ultimately leading to a more thriving capital market.

Regulation A+

Regulation A+, also known as Reg A+, is a provision of the Securities Act of 1933 that permits certain companies to raise capital from the public without going through a traditional initial public offering (IPO). This alternative allows businesses to attract investment from a wider pool of investors, including retail investors . Companies utilizing Regulation A+ investing basics must comply with certain stipulations set forth by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). These encompass financial reporting standards, revelation requirements, and investor protection measures. By offering a more streamlined path to raising capital, Regulation A+ has become an increasingly common choice for growth companies seeking to expand their operations and achieve their objectives .

The Regulation A+ Securities Act of 1933 Jobs Act Section 106 Reg A+ Tier 2 Offering

Under the system established by Regulation A+, companies can raise capital through a public offering of securities. This alternative to traditional initial public offerings (IPOs) is designed to be more feasible for smaller businesses, permitting them to tap into the public markets without incurring the considerable costs and complexities associated with a full IPO. Regulation A+ is comprised of two categories, Tier 1 and Tier 2. Tier 2 offers are subject to more strict requirements, including financial statement reporting and an independent auditor's review.

  • Authorities carefully oversee Tier 2 offerings to ensure investor protection and market integrity.
  • {Companies{ seeking to conduct a Tier 2 offering must comply with the detailed rules outlined in Regulation A+. This includes providing comprehensive information about their business, financial performance, and management team to potential investors.
  • Buyers are encouraged to conduct thorough due diligence before investing in any securities offering, including Tier 2 offerings under Regulation A+.
